How Long Do Heat Pumps Typically Last?
Most heat pumps last between 10 and 15 years, though lifespan varies based on usage, climate, and maintenance habits.
Because heat pumps provide both heating and cooling, regular maintenance plays a major role in long-term performance. In New England homes, these systems often run more frequently than traditional equipment, which can increase wear over time. Rising energy bills, uneven temperatures, unusual noises, or longer run times can signal declining performance, and GEM helps homeowners determine whether maintenance can extend system life or if replacement planning makes more sense.

What’s Included in Heat Pump Maintenance
A comprehensive heat pump maintenance visit focuses on performance, safety, and long-term system health.
Each step is designed to support dependable comfort throughout the year.
Technicians inspect key components to identify wear, loose connections, or early warning signs. Addressing these issues early helps prevent future performance problems.
Dust and debris can restrict airflow and reduce efficiency. Cleaning essential parts helps the system run more smoothly and consistently.
Electrical connections are examined and secured to support safe operation. These checks help reduce the risk of unexpected shutdowns.
Proper refrigerant levels and balanced airflow are crucial for efficient heating and cooling. Our technicians confirm both to ensure the system is working as designed.
Your system is tested under normal conditions to verify output and responsiveness. Adjustments are made to support optimal comfort and efficiency.
Your thermostat and system controls are also checked to confirm accurate readings and proper communication with the heat pump. Verifying settings and calibration helps ensure consistent comfort and efficient operation.

Frequently Asked Questions About Heat Pump Maintenance
How often should a heat pump be maintained?
Most heat pumps benefit from service twice a year—once before the heating season and again before the cooling season. Scheduling maintenance in both spring and fall helps ensure your system is running efficiently, keeps comfort consistent, and reduces the likelihood of unexpected breakdowns during peak seasons.
Does heat pump maintenance really make a difference?
Yes, routine maintenance has a significant impact on system performance and longevity. Regular checkups allow technicians to identify small issues before they become costly problems, optimize efficiency, and keep your home comfortable throughout the year. Well-maintained heat pumps also tend to experience fewer emergency repairs.
Can heat pump maintenance help lower energy bills?
A heat pump that is clean, calibrated, and operating efficiently uses less energy to maintain your desired temperature. Over time, these improvements can lead to noticeable savings on monthly utility costs, while also helping your system last longer and operate more reliably.
Does regular maintenance help prevent breakdowns in extreme weather?
Maintenance reduces the risk of breakdowns by preparing the system for higher demand. A properly serviced heat pump is more reliable during heat waves and cold snaps when consistent performance matters most.
Can I perform heat pump maintenance myself?
While homeowners can handle simple tasks like keeping vents clean and changing filters, most maintenance requires professional expertise. Technicians have the tools and knowledge to inspect, calibrate, and optimize your system safely and effectively.
